6 When you confirm the save destination category, the page for inputting the new INST name is
shown. Name the INST and press the ENTER button.
Once the INST name is confirmed, the screen returns to the RECORDER page, and the INST
name in the register destination is shown within the brackets for the INST.
When the “Make setting is “change SAMPLE in INST”, move the cursor to “INST” and press the
ENTER button to select the edited INST. Then, select the block within the selected INST.
After selecting, the INST name in the register destination is shown within the brackets for the
INST, and the block position is shown underneath.
If “Make” is set to “only new SAMPLE”, you can’t specify the “INST” and “Block”.
7 Check the level meters while playing the instrument on the MPS-10, playing back the sound
from an external sound generator connected to this unit or by other means. If the levels are
too low or are clipping, adjust the “PAD Level” and “AUX Level” settings to an appropriate
level.
8 Next, press the REC button to enter Rec Standby mode.
Now you’ve finished getting ready to sample.
9 You can start sampling by pressing the track 3 button. However, since “Auto Start” is enabled
by default, you can start sampling just by striking a pad, or start sampling automatically with
an audio input signal from the LINE IN/MIC IN jacks.
Tip:
Refer to “SAMPLE edit menu” ( p.62) in this manual for details on Auto Start/Stop and other settings
during recording.
10 To finish sampling, press the track 2 button to stop.
When sampling stops, the screen switches to “RECORDED SAMPLE” (SAMPLE EDIT mode).
Press the track 3 button to listen to the RECORDED SAMPLE.
Note:
If there isn’t enough free space in the internal memory, sampling ends and the unit switches to “RECORDED
SAMPLE”.
Tip:
To redo sampling, press the EXIT button to go back to the RECORDER page.
